    Position summary

    esign provides highly analytical and journey-driven paths to fuel creative UI/visual design for a complete end-user experience. Develops prototypes, mockups, wireframes, task flows and other visuals. Conducts user research and usability testing to measure quality of user's experience when interacting with digital websites or applications.

    Responsibilities

    User Research and Usability

    • Researches, designs, and proposes user research plans across a particular functional domain of responsibility

    • Determines user research methodologies to optimize data collection

    • Interacts with stakeholders to determine requirements and set expectations

    • Creates user scenarios and stories to coordinate with other teams

    • Leads user research sessions

    • Analyzes research results to inform design and development

    • Presents results to stakeholders

    Information Architecture

    • Designs organization and categorization of schemas within an information system

    • Develops navigation structures to support proper wayfinding

    • Ensures navigational consistency across multiple complementary sites and/or applications

    • Structures and classifies sites and applications to help people find and manage information

    • Designs an information space to facilitate task completion and intuitive access to content

    Interaction Design

    • Develops a range of UX deliverables, including task flows, information architecture (IA) diagrams, design studies, wireframes, and high-fidelity interface mockups.

    • Provides line-level creative direction for a particular functional domain of responsibility.

    • Leads, presents, defends and articulates design work in design reviews with colleagues and stakeholders

    • Executes interaction design as a part of a multi-disciplinary team

    • Researches interaction design trends

    Visual/UI Design

    • Leads concepting and development of design systems

    • Oversees development of style guides, and ensures ongoing completeness and relevance

    • Socializes design specifications and style guides with stakeholders to ensure understanding and adoption

    UX Strategy/SME Consultation

    • Applies critical thinking to a variety of complex user problems, taking into account user needs, business objectives and technical constraints

    • Can act as an internal UX SME for other internal or third-party projects, to ensure design consistency and sharing of best practices

    Prototyping

    • Creates and proposes prototyping standards and toolsets

    • Determines need for prototyping efforts, based on functional complexity and requirement specifics

    • Socializes prototypes via design reviews or 1:1 usability sessions

    Qualifications

    • 7+ years experience preferred

    • Bachelor's degree preferred
